Awesome! I used a 7 lb. Boston butt as a reviewer mentioned. Put in crock pot along with broth. Cooked on low over night. Shredded the next morning, and left in crock pot on low with a little broth while at church. Added two bottles Sticky Fingers sauce and popped in oven for 30 minutes. Made fabulous sandwiches! This is a keeper!

This is really simple and easy to do. I would say to leave the pork in the crock pot for at least 7hrs. I used 3lb. pork shoulder before and around 7hrs it was still stringy, but you were able to pull it apart. I tried it again, but left the pork in for 9hrs and it was perfect. Very soft and tender when it came out. Can't go wrong with this recipe!

Absolutely THE BEST pulled pork I've ever had! I've taken this pork to a birthday party and a family reunion, and I get rave reviews every time. I never go home with much, even though I always double the recipe for company. The only reason I give this 4 stars instead of 5 is because I've been having a hard time choosing a barbecue sauce. I love Sweet Baby Ray's, but it's just too sweet for me on pulled pork; I liked pulled pork to have a kick. The best one in their line for this recipe is the Honey Chipotle version. Jack Daniels was a little too salty.
